Avamar: Os backups do Hyper-V falham com o erro 43426 durante a criação do checkpoint
Resumo: Os backups do Avamar Hyper-V falham ou são concluídos com exceções quando várias máquinas virtuais (VMs) de nós específicos do Hyper-V são selecionadas no conjunto de dados de backup. Os backups falham com o erro 43426, indicando que houve falha na criação do checkpoint e que as VMs afetadas foram ignoradas. ...
Sintomas
Os backups do Avamar Hyper-V falham ou são concluídos com exceções.
Todas as máquinas virtuais hospedadas em um nó Hyper-V específico são excluídas do backup.
- O seguinte erro é exibido nos logs de backup do Avamar:
avhypervvss Error <43426>: Checkpoint creation for Virtual machine '<VM_NAME_1><VM_GUID_1>' has failed and will be skipped from backup. For details, please check 'winclustersvc.log'.
avhypervvss Error <43426>: Checkpoint creation for Virtual machine '<VM_NAME_2><VM_GUID_2>' has failed and will be skipped from backup. For details, please check 'winclustersvc.log'.
.
.
.
avhypervvss Error <43426>: Checkpoint creation for Virtual machine '<VM_NAME_X><VM_GUID_X>' has failed and will be skipped from backup. For details, please check 'winclustersvc.log'.
avhypervvss Info <0000>: --------------------Start [EMC Avamar Plug-in Service for Windows] log ----------
- Várias VMs do mesmo nó do Hyper-V mostram mensagens semelhantes no mesmo trabalho de backup.
Detalhes adicionais de registro estão disponíveis no winclustersvc.log arquivo localizado em:
C:\Program Files\avs\var\
- Esse registro é coletado do nó proprietário do client de cluster de backup do Avamar, conforme identificado no Gerenciador de cluster de failover.
Exemplo de entradas de registro:
winclustersvc WARN<0000>: WMI API returned error: 'Failed to create checkpoint on collection 'AvamarBackup_<Hyper-V_Node_Name>-app-<#######>' (<GROUP_GUID>).
The operation failed.
Guest cluster validation on VM group 'AvamarBackup_<Hyper-V_Node_Name>-app-<#######>' (<GROUP_GUID>) failed for checkpoint creation.
Size of the VM group 'AvamarBackup_<Hyper-V_Node_Name>-app-<#######>' (<GROUP_GUID>) is not same with the size of the guest cluster.'
winclustersvc DEBUG<0000>: <=== ValidateOutput
winclustersvc DEBUG<0000>: Retry '1', WMI API 'CreateSnapshot' for VMGroup 'AvamarBackup_<Hyper-V_Node_Name>-app-<#######>'
winclustersvc DEBUG<0000>: ===> ValidateOutput
winclustersvc DEBUG<0000>: WMI API return value is: '4096'
winclustersvc DEBUG<0000>: Waiting for Job to complete...
winclustersvc DEBUG<0000>: WMI job completed with status '10'
winclustersvc WARN<0000>: WMI API returned error: 'Failed to create checkpoint on collection 'AvamarBackup_<Hyper-V_Node_Name>-app-<#######>' (<GROUP_GUID>).
The operation failed.
Guest cluster validation on VM group 'AvamarBackup_<Hyper-V_Node_Name>-app-<#######>' (<GROUP_GUID>) failed for checkpoint creation.
-
Para que essas mensagens sejam exibidas, o log de depuração deve estar habilitado para o
winclustersvc. As instruções são fornecidas na seção Informações adicionais.
Causa
A interface de programação de aplicativos (API) do Microsoft Windows Management Instrumentation (WMI) gera erros de criação de checkpoint quando várias VMs do mesmo nó do Hyper-V são selecionadas em um único conjunto de dados de backup. Essa limitação resulta na falha na criação de checkpoints e em VMs ignoradas durante o processo de backup em nível de imagem do Avamar Hyper-V.
Resolução
Verifique se a configuração do Hyper-V está correta:
- Instale todas as atualizações recentes da Microsoft no nó Hyper-V afetado.
- Verifique se nenhuma das VMs utiliza:
- Conjuntos de discos
- Discos compartilhados
- CSV (Cluster Shared Volumes) no convidado
Essas configurações não são compatíveis com backups em nível de imagem do Hyper-V.
Solução alternativa
Para reduzir a probabilidade de falhas de checkpoint:
- Use grupos de VMs menores no conjunto de dados de backup.
- Selecione menos VMs do mesmo nó do Hyper-V por trabalho de backup.
- Abra um caso de suporte com a Microsoft para investigar e resolver problemas de API WMI no nó Hyper-V.
Mais informações
Habilite o log de depuração para winclustersvc:
- Usando o bloco de notas, crie um arquivo chamado
winclustersvc.cmdno seguinte diretório no nó do Hyper-V que possui o client em cluster do Avamar:C:\Program Files\avs\var\ - Adicione a seguinte entrada:
--debug - Reinicie o serviço de plug-in do EMC Avamar para Windows.
- Execute novamente o backup para reproduzir o problema e coletar registros detalhados.